It is useful to define facial aging along two general categories: facial lines and facial sagging/deflation, but one should also consider the quality and tone of the skin, including fine lines, browns and reds. Here is the deal: all lasers, including fractionated lasers restore new looking skin by causing an injury to the skin via the heat and injury they inflict on and in the skin. In laser resurfacing, it's a matter of degree, the more the injury, the more the redness, smoothing and shinyness of the skin. The redness is the result of new blood vessels and the shinyness is the result of skin swelling as well as the formation of new healthy skin with the loss of the old dead stratum corneum which is the dead superficial skin layer that makes the skin look opaque and dull. Blood vessels can be targeted, heated and destroyed using the Sciton, BBL system ; the BBL also treats the brown spots, which are preferentially targeted and destroyed and the brown areas then slough. Fine lines can be treated with lighter, superficial micro-laser peels and fractionated lasers. They may initially leave the skin red and shiny. Deeper re-surfacing lasers, that are used for deep lines, will leave the skin shiny and red longer. This is the response to the inflammation of the laser treatment. Fractional lasers create injury to the skin through small holes that go deep into the skin and have less down time. The newest, most interesting laser is the new Sciton, HALO(R) which is a breakthrough technology in laser rejuvination. The HALO is the first hybrid laser that works by placing most of the treatment/injury and heat deep in the dermis which is the deeper structural layer below the superficial layers of the skin, The second of the hybrid laser then places microscopic holes through the superficial skin just above the first treatment. It gives a result similar to a deeper resurfacing laser but with much less downtime and shinyness. The skin is younger due to the release of growth factors that bring in new collagen and elastic fibers.
